Getting to know Dr. Elizabeth Adebayo

Dr. Elizabeth Adebayo (DNP, PMHNP-BC) is a board-certified Psychiatric and Mental Health Nurse Practitioner specializing across the lifespan. She earned her Doctor of Nursing Practice and Master's in Psychiatric and Mental Health Nursing from Walden University. Dr. Adebayo is currently licensed in eight states: California, Colorado, Massachusetts, New Mexico, New York, Texas, Oregon, and Washington State. Her extensive experience in mental health settings enables her to create a safe and therapeutic environment for holistic psychiatric care. She utilizes an evidence-based practice approach to treat a wide range of mental health disorders, including Anxiety, Depression, Insomnia, PTSD, Bipolar Disorder, Schizophrenia, Substance Abuse/Addiction, OCD, ADHD, Eating Disorders, and many more.

What is your typical process for working with clients?

As a PMHNP-BC with a doctoral degree, I begin by conducting a thorough psychiatric evaluation to understand your history, symptoms, and goals. Together, we develop an individualized treatment plan that may include medication management, psychotherapy, and lifestyle interventions. I provide ongoing follow-up and adjustments to ensure your care remains effective, collaborative, and aligned with your progress.
